Understanding Enteral Feeding: What Is PEG Feeding?
What Is PEG Feeding?
Percutaneous Endoscopic Gastrostomy (PEG) feeding describes an approach of delivering nourishment directly right into the tummy via a tube placed by means of the abdominal wall surface. This treatment is usually suggested for clients who have trouble swallowing or require long-lasting dietary support.
Why Is PEG Feeding Necessary?
Patients might need PEG feeding due to several medical conditions including but not restricted to:
- Neurological disorders (e.g., stroke) Cancer impacting swallowing Severe anorexia or malnutrition Comatose states
The Function of Enteral Nutrition Support
Enteral nutrition assistance is very useful in maintaining nutritional status and advertising recuperation in people unable to consume usually. It works as an option to parenteral nourishment, which is supplied intravenously.

Common Problems Related to PEG Feeding
Complications can develop if sufficient training is not supplied. These consist of:
- Tube dislodgement Infection at the insertion site Aspiration pneumonia

Techniques for Effective Enteral Nourishment Delivery
Preparing for Feed Administration
Before launching feed delivery, essential actions include confirming tube positioning through pH testing or ambition methods.
Monitoring During Feed Administration
Continuous monitoring during feed administration allows health care workers to promptly determine any kind of unfavorable responses or issues that may arise.
